熱點推薦:
您现在的位置: 電腦知識網 >> 編程 >> 數據結構 >> 正文

第三部分 樹與二叉樹[2]

2013-11-15 15:35:49  來源: 數據結構 

    基本操作
  InitTree(&t);
  destroyTree(&T);
  CreateTree(&Tdefinition);
  ClearTree(&T);
  TreeEmpty(T);
  TreeDepth(T);
  Root(T);
  Value(Tcur_e);
  Assign(Tcur_evalue);
  Parent(Tcur_e);
  LeftChild(Tcur_e);
  RightSibling(Tcur_e);
  InsertChild(&T&PIc);
  Deletechild(&T&pi);
  TraverseTree(tVisit(());
  
  (二)二叉樹
  
  二叉樹的定義及其主要特性
  
  二叉樹是n(n≥)個結點的有限集合該集合或者為空集(稱為空二叉樹)或者由一個根結點和兩棵互不相交的分別稱為根結點的左子樹和右子樹的二叉樹組成
  
  主要特性(選擇題必出一道)
  
  性質二叉樹的第i層上最多有i個結點(i≥
  
  性質一棵深度為k的二叉樹中最多有k個結點最少有k個結點
  
  性質在一棵二叉樹中如果葉子結點數為n度為的結點數為n則有:n=n
  滿二叉樹在一棵二叉樹中如果所有分支結點都存在左子樹和右子樹並且所有葉子都在同一層上
  完全二叉樹對一棵具有n個結點的二叉樹按層序編號如果編號為i(≤i≤n)的結點與同樣深度的滿二叉樹中編號為i的結點在二叉樹中的位置完全相同

    返回《數據結構》考研復習精編

[]  []  []  []  []  []  []  []  []  []  


From:http://tw.wingwit.com/Article/program/sjjg/201311/23653.html
    推薦文章
    Copyright © 2005-2013 電腦知識網 Computer Knowledge   All rights reserved.